摘要
This paper presents a new spectrally-based single image relighting approach We first compute the spectral radiance of each stimulus on the monitor when displaying the image and then approximate this radiance to the one produced by each corresponding point in the scene to compute spectral reflectance Then we use the spectral power distribution (defined as SPD) of a new illuminant to relight the image Hie key to mu method is the use of the spectral radiance of the stimuli on the monitor to approximate, that of the objects in the given image Since a video can be treated as a series of images, we further extend our algorithm to nighttime effects simulation for daytime videos Our method can also change the illuminant effects of a video
